Exemplo n.º 1
0
        public void GetProductQuantityByIdTest_GivesIdToListWhichDoesntContainSpecifiedId_Returns0()
        {
            ProductLibrary library  = new ProductLibrary();
            List <Product> products = new List <Product>();

            var product = new Product {
                Id = 1
            };

            products.Add(product);
            var result = library.GetProductQuantityById(2, products);

            Assert.AreEqual(result, 0);
        }
Exemplo n.º 2
0
        public void GetProductQuantityByIdTest_GivesId_ReturnsProductQuantityForSpecifiedId(int id, int q)
        {
            ProductLibrary library  = new ProductLibrary();
            List <Product> products = new List <Product>();

            var product = new Product {
                Id = id, Quantity = q
            };

            products.Add(product);
            products.Add(new Product {
                Id = 2, Quantity = 5
            });
            products.Add(new Product {
                Id = 9, Quantity = 1
            });
            var result = library.GetProductQuantityById(id, products);

            Assert.AreEqual(result, product.Quantity);
        }